Slope=-6; passes through (-4,1)

Respuesta :

jimrgrant1 jimrgrant1
  • 03-10-2018

y  = - 6x - 23

the equation of a line in ' slope- intercept form ' is

y = mx + c ( m is the slope and c the y- intercept )

here m = - 6

the partial equation is y = - 6x + c

to find c, substitute ( - 4, 1 ) into the partial equation

1 = 24 + c ⇒ c = 1 - 24 = - 23

y = - 6x - 23 ← equation in slope- intercept form
